I had a black S2000 before my TW fit. Black cars are waaaay harder to maintain. Plus they show rock chips as to where white doesn't. White is still 2nd worse though. And I'm a detailer I always gotta keep my clean so it never gets too bad. Black shows swirls too as to where white doesn't.
